Independent reanalysis of the 3I/ATLAS radio data: we ran the SETI filter that was skipped and searched the zero-drift bin turboSETI can't see.

Posting a null because nulls matter. We reprocessed Breakthrough Listen's raw Green Bank data on 3I/ATLAS and ran the search to completion, including the zero-drift case the standard tool cannot do and that standard practice throws out.

37 signals cleared the on-source/off-source filter. We then ran every one to ground against the satellite band allocations and the actual orbits over Green Bank. Every single one was a satellite (GPS, Iridium, Inmarsat, telemetry, C/Ku/X-band). The zero-drift bin, searched directly, held no beacon. Six days earlier SETI's Allen Telescope Array reported the same null using the same kind of search.

Trump, the FBI, and the House Oversight Committee each promised to determine whether the missing and dead scientists' cases are connected. The April deadlines passed. As of June, all three have gone silent.

Pulling the public record together, because the story has gone quiet and the quiet is the story.

The timeline:

- April 15: Fox's Peter Doocy asks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t about ten scientists, missing or dead, reportedly cleared for nuclear or aerospace work.

- April 16: Trump says the country will know "in a week and a half" whether the cases are connected.

- April 17: the White House announces a "holistic review" with the FBI and promises updates.

- April 20: the House Oversight Committee writes to the FBI, DOE, DoW, and NASA, calling the cases a possible "grave threat to national security," with an April 27 briefing deadline.

- April 29: FBI Director Kash Patel says a report is coming "shortly."

What actually arrived: the April 27 deadline passed with no public briefing confirmed by any agency. No FBI report. No White House update. On May 22, the same committee opened a separate investigation into prediction markets (Polymarket, Kalshi). The press reframed the entire question as a debunked conspiracy theory.

The statistical case for "nothing here" deserves to be taken seriously: roughly 200,000 people are reported missing in the US each year, and a few odd deaths in a large cleared workforce is statistically expected. But that argument answers "how many," not "how." And the rigorous case-by-case review that would actually settle whether these specific cases connect is the exact homework the FBI promised and never turned in.

Not claiming the deaths are connected. The open question is narrower and it is documented: why three institutions promised to find out, set deadlines, and then stopped talking.

The Pentagon just published the 1949 green fireball files. Six declassified documents, every one from a nuclear weapons facility, dropped during our 2026 fireball cluster.

The Pentagon just published six declassified UFO documents at war.gov/UFO. Every one came from a nuclear weapons facility.

The headline document: a 116-page record of the 1948-1950 New Mexico "green fireballs" investigation, including the complete trip report from a February 1949 conference at Los Alamos. In one room: Edward Teller. Norris Bradbury. Frederick Reines (future Nobel laureate). The FBI. The Atomic Energy Commission. The Air Force.

Teller's conclusion that day: "they are not material objects passing through the air."

The popular history has called these "natural meteors" for seventy years. The actual government record says otherwise. The Pentagon has just put that record back on the official footing.

The release dropped in the middle of a 2026 anomalous green fireball cluster that the American Meteor Society has formally documented. Geographic and temporal continuity at a 77-year scale.

My automated tracker just caught war.gov silently editing the Trump UFO release. 161 files became 158 overnight. Here's the full diff.

On May 11, war.gov silently revised the canonical PURSUE file list. 161 files became 158. They renamed 28 with new DOW-UAP-PR## prefixes, removed 5, added 3, and quietly consolidated all 6 "Arabian Gulf 2020" entries under "Middle East 2020".

My automated tracker (which polls war.gov every 30 min during weekday business hours via a public GitHub Action) caught it within hours. Full diff with what they renamed, what they removed, and what they added:

https://pursueufotracker.com/revisions

For context on what this tracker actually is: I built it for the May 8 PURSUE drop (war.gov/UFO) because the official interface is a flat list of 161 thumbnails with no search, no filtering, no transcripts on the videos. While I was at it, I had Claude AI apply a six-factor rubric to every file and rank them by what I'm calling the Anomalousness Index - NOT "probability of aliens" (anyone publishing that number is selling you something), but evidentiary weight that the encounter remains unexplained after conventional analysis.

The rubric is open JSON, anyone can audit or recompute it:

https://pursueufotracker.com/data/scoring-rubric.json

Six components, weights sum to 1.00:

- Sensor quality (0.25): multi-sensor military > single sensor > photo > eyewitness

- Witness credibility (0.20): astronaut > trained aviator > federal agent > civilian

- Corroboration (0.20): multi-witness multi-instrument > single source

- Kinematic anomaly (0.15): physically impossible > edge of envelope > consistent with known craft

- Mundane explanation availability (0.10): no plausible mundane > strong mundane candidate

- Official disposition (0.10): open after review > resolved conventional

Top 5 by score (read these first):

  1. **NASA-UAP-D3A, Gemini 7 Audio, 1965** - score 72

    Frank Borman reporting unidentified object to mission control in low Earth orbit, on the official NASA voice loop. Astronaut-witness on the official record is essentially unique in this archive.

  2. **Greece, January 2024 - diamond-shaped UAP, SWIR only** - score 66

    U.S. military operator tracked an object at ~499 mph that was only visible on the Short-Wave Infrared sensor and invisible in EO/IR. The kinematic profile doesn't fit any known craft.

  3. **UAE, October 2023 - 4 min 57 sec IR sequence** - score 66

    Longest unresolved IR tracking sequence in Drop 01. Multi-sensor platform.

  4. **Syria, July 2022 - dual-sensor IR + EO** - score 66

    14 seconds of footage with both infrared and electro-optical capture - the multi-sensor confirmation that makes single-sensor explanations harder to sustain.

  5. **Apollo 17, December 1972 - 3 dots, triangular formation on lunar surface** - score 65

    Open Department of War investigation under PURSUE.

What this tracker does NOT do:

- Claim aliens exist (the files don't prove that)

- Claim aliens don't exist (the files don't prove that either)

- Sell anything (no paywall, no ads currently, no email signup wall)

What it does do:

- Full text search across every PDF

- Whisper-generated transcripts on every video (28 videos, 41 minutes of footage)

- SHA-256 hash on every file so journalists can verify the mirror matches war.gov byte-for-byte

- Public-domain confirmed (17 U.S.C. § 105 - all U.S. Gov works)
